Born in Tel Aviv, Israel, Edith moved to Canada at the tender of age of 4. Spending her summers in Israel and travelling through Europe in later years ignited a lifelong passion for photography and travel. Edith has been involved in photography and the creative arts for over 30 years, earning a Bachelors degree in Fine Arts from Concordia University in Montreal. A multi-discipline photographer, Edith embraces the landscape and people she encounters on her travels by creating images that are both grounded in reality as well as transcend it. Her creative and whimsical fine art pieces defy the perceived notion of static imagery. Edith is also an educator who is frequently invited to speak at various photography clubs and organizations throughout the city.
